  • My name is Ace the Artist, a Zambian visual artist and creative entrepreneur currently based in Zambia. From 2016 to 2022, I lived in China, where I established a successful art business that continues to operate today. My work focuses on creating original artwork while using art as a way to bring people together through creative experiences.

    In 2024, I partnered with TORI-JI Restaurant in Shanghai to launch a series of Sip & Paint events that welcomed people of all skill levels to explore their creativity in a fun and social environment. These events helped build a vibrant community of art enthusiasts and demonstrated the power of art to connect people from different backgrounds.

    I also developed a beginner-friendly painting kit designed to teach anyone how to paint, making art more accessible while encouraging creativity and confidence. Through both my artwork and community-based events, my mission is to inspire, educate, and create meaningful artistic experiences.

    Although I am now based in Zambia, my art business and Sip & Paint community continue to grow in China. Below is a selection of my artwork and highlights from the Sip & Paint events I have organized at TORI-JI Restaurant in Shanghai.

  • How to Order Food in China Without Speaking Perfect Chinese (Works 99% of the Time)
    Step 1: Open WeChat/Dianping/Alipay
    Step 2: Scan the QR code on the table (almost every restaurant has one)
    Step 3: Menu pops up with photos + English/translation
    Step 4: Point at pictures, choose, pay instantly
    Step 5: Food arrives in 5–10 mins. No talking needed 😂
    Bonus hack: If there’s no QR code, open your camera, point at the Chinese menu, and use the built-in translator (WeChat & Alipay both have it). Magic.
    I used to be terrified of ordering. Now I eat like a local every day.

  • Looking for the cheapest wholesale markets in Guangzhou? 🇨🇳
    Here are some of the best spots to check out

    📍 Dashatou Electronic Market – electronics, gadgets, accessories
    🗺 No. 14 Dashatou 4th Road, Yuexiu District, Guangzhou

    📍 Haiyin IT City (GT Plaza) – home appliances, computers, smart tech
    🗺 No. 462 Gongye Avenue South, Haizhu District, Guangzhou

    📍 Guangzhou International Textile City – fabrics, lace, fashion materials
    🗺 No. 121 Guangyuan West Road, Yuexiu District, Guangzhou

    📍 Xinji Shaxi Hotel Supplies Market – hotel & restaurant equipment, catering items
    🗺 No. 11 Shaxi Avenue, Panyu District, Guangzhou

    📍 Dashatou Second-hand Market – used electronics, cameras, audio gear
    🗺 Dashatou 4th Road, Yuexiu District, Guangzhou

    📍 Shijing Building Material Market – tiles, wood, lighting, construction materials
    🗺 Shijing Avenue, Baiyun District, Guangzhou

    📍 Guangzhou Beauty Exchange Center (Meibo City) – wigs, hair products, cosmetics
    🗺 No. 121 Guangyuan West Road, Yuexiu District, Guangzhou

    📍 Sunlink Furniture City (North) – furniture, home décor, interior design
    🗺 Foshan Avenue South, Shunde District, Foshan City

    💡 Tip: Most markets open daily from 9 AM – 6 PM. Bring a translator app and compare prices before buying!
